Description

Capitol Technology University

Capitol Technology University is a nonprofit, technical university located in Laurel, Maryland. It specializes in offering undergraduate and graduate programs in engineering, computer science, cybersecurity, and business.

History

Founded on October 9, 1927, in Washington, D.C., as the Capitol Radio Engineering Institute (CREI), the institution initially focused on training radio and electronics technicians. Over the years, it evolved to become one of the first technical institutes accredited by the Engineers’ Council for Professional Development following World War II. The institute changed its name to Capitol Institute of Technology (CIT) in 1964 and began awarding Bachelor of Science degrees in 1966. In 1969, CIT relocated to Kensington, Maryland, and later moved to its current location in Laurel, Maryland, in 1980. The institution became Capitol Technology University in 2014 following significant growth and program expansion[3].

Programs and Features

Capitol Technology University is recognized for its hands-on educational approach, integrating scientific theory with practical experience. The university offers a range of bachelor's, master's, and doctoral programs in fields such as computer science, engineering, and business. It is notable for being the only independent university in Maryland dedicated to these areas[5].

Campus and Student Life

The university's 52-acre campus features modern buildings and offers students fully furnished apartments for housing. Students have access to various facilities, including a library with technical and general studies materials, a student center with recreational activities, and advanced labs for research and learning[1].

Environmental and Social Commitment

Capitol Technology University is committed to environmental sustainability and is a member of the Maryland Green Registry. The university implements practices such as single-stream recycling and conserving energy through smart energy programs[1].

Recognition and Partnerships

The university is a National Center of Academic Excellence in Information Assurance Education, as recognized by the National Security Agency and the Department of Homeland Security. It partners with various government agencies and private sector companies to provide students with industry-relevant training and career opportunities[4].
